Bom, por primary key, a relação entre a master é feita via... PK, logo se você move a tabela master, ou algo que perca o ROWID a mview não é impactada.
Ja com a ROWID a referencia e via ROWID, o que pode sofrer invalidação da mview em caso de mudança do ROWID. Abraços 2009/1/21 Rodrigo Aires <rodrigoai...@terra.com.br> > Olá lista, > > Estou com uma dúvida conceitual, tentei buscar no material da Oracle e não > consegui abstrair bem a idéia. > > Qual é a diferença entre os tipos de Views e em qual situação utilizar cada > uma? > > · primary key materialized views; > > · object materialized views; > > · rowid materialized views, e > > · complex materialized views. > > Obrigado. > > ----- > > Rodrigo Aires > > Desenvolvedor Delphi e .NET > > Administrador de Banco de Dados > > rodrigoai...@terra.com.br <rodrigoaires%40terra.com.br> > > rodrigoai...@yahoo.com.br <rodrigoaires%40yahoo.com.br> > > [As partes desta mensagem que não continham texto foram removidas] > > > [As partes desta mensagem que não continham texto foram removidas]